Default TRX4 Sport Trax slowness

Hey guys I bought the RTR version of this and with the tracks on the top end is very slow and not much punch. Is this because of the trax on the unit and if I put tires on it will be faster? Or is it something to do with the gear ratio, i thought it would be because of the motor but it has a 21 turn motor in it and my 35 turn in my axial is faster.

Default Re: TRX4 Sport Trax slowness

I run my sport kit with tracks on a 3S to pick up the speed a bit. But, my truck is already geared lower than a sport RTR.

Tracks will always be slower, because you have to think of the drive sprocket as your "tire". It is smaller in diameter, and thus circumference compared to a regular full tire. Thus for every rotation it makes, it will travel less linear distance compared to a tire. The length of the track does not matter at all. Whether the track is 6" in length or two feet, the drive sprocket will only move so much of it per rotation.

And because the drive sprocket is smaller it effectively behaves like further gear reduction.

Default Re: TRX4 Sport Trax slowness

It is general feature of all tracks. Your rig speed is in direct proportion to the tire diameter or drive wheel diameter of the tracks. When you replace 4.6” wheels with tracks that have <2” drive wheels your rig becomes ~3X slower. You can make it faster by gearing up, lower turn motor or higher voltage battery. But be careful going too fast since tracks probably won’t last long at high rates.
And I am not sure you can compare directly turns of 550 size traxxas motor to 540 size axial motor.

Default Re: TRX4 Sport Trax slowness

If you measure the diameter of the trax drive sprocket compared to the diameter a wheel/tire you will see the difference. With wheels the truck will run approximately twice the speed of the trax. The trax are a HUGE performance killer.
